Re: smoking 200tdi You need to screw the power adjustment out, a quarter of a turn at a time only, and mark it or the housing it is located in so you can get back to where you started from. The diaphragm may be able to be cleaned, some need replacement. Nothing wrong with diesels as long as you understand what you are doing and are methodical about how you go about it. Re: am i being wise Preparation is the key or you will waste your time, practice on similar gauge metal setting the welder up is the hardest bit to learn if it spits the wire speed is to fast if it burns holes power is to high plenty of gas and a steady hand think of it as stitching zigzag leting the wire fill the gap you may find it easier to do little spots

Started 1 day, 3 hours ago (2009-11-26 20:18:00)
by lawson
Re: Disco 3 low power when pulling off
EGR valves are a very common failing on the tdv6 engine you will need to get the faults read but it will probably be one or both of the valves.

Started 4 days, 10 hours ago (2009-11-23 12:54:00)
by Urban Panzer
Why did you change that sensor ? Was that the fault code read from the ECU ?
The ECU needs to be cleared when a faulty sensor is replaced, and the ABS light will still be on until it's registered some speed (8kmh) even after resetting the ECU
